Installing the power supply unit PSU
1 Insert the PSU into the PSU slot and slide it toward the back of the computer until it clicks into place.
2 Tighten the screws to secure the PSU to the computer.
3 Route the PSU cables through the retention clips.
4 Connect the PSU cables to the connectors on the system board.
5 Install the cover.
6 Follow the procedure in After Working Inside Your Computer.
Removing the Input-Output panel
1 Follow the procedure in Before Working Inside Your Computer.
2 Remove:
a cover
b front bezel
3 To remove the I/O panel:
a Disconnect the I/O panel, and USB data cables from the system board [1,2,3,4].
b Remove the screw that secures the I/O panel to the computer [5].
c Slide the I/O panel toward the left of the computer to release it and pull the I/O panel along with its cable out of the computer
[6].
